For ref my vin is 827XXX, the 8 is a check sum number so vin is 27XXX

For Model 3's at very least, the full 8 digits have run sequentially. Our car is a 499xxx and they definitely rolled over to 5xxxxx during our delivery cycle. Even when car models changed from 2019 to 2020 and now 2021, the VIN is running sequentially. You can also go right back to early cars, some are really small VIN sequences. So the '8' is not a fixed check sum.
